Is Hunter Hills Safe?
Not really — crime is above the national average. Hunter Hills in Atlanta, GA has a safety grade of C-. The overall crime index is 160, which is 60% above the national average of 100. Hunter Hills is safer than 33% of neighborhoods in Atlanta.
Compared to the Atlanta average (crime index 122), Hunter Hills is 38% higher in overall crime. Residents and visitors should exercise extra caution in this area, particularly after dark.
Looking at specific crime types, burglary is the most elevated concern (index: 195, 95% above average), while robbery is the lowest risk (index: 64).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.

What are the demographics of Hunter Hills?
Hunter Hills has a population of approximately 2,542. The median household income is $35,299. The median home value is $271,620. Research shows that economic factors can correlate with crime rates, though many other variables play a role in neighborhood safety.
